Why Upgrade Your Cooling System in Somerville, MA?

Living in this part of Massachusetts means facing wide temperature swings and muggy summer afternoons. If your current cooling system is over a decade old, you might be spending more on emergency repairs and escalating energy bills than you would on a brand-new, high-efficiency unit. Here are several reasons why investing in a new setup is highly beneficial for your household:

Modern central air conditioners and heat pumps consume significantly less electricity while providing stronger, more consistent cooling. Upgrading allows you to take advantage of higher SEER ratings, keeping your monthly utility bills manageable even during prolonged heatwaves.

Older systems frequently accumulate dust, pollen, and biological growth within their worn ductwork. New cooling units feature advanced, multi-stage filtration systems that trap airborne particles, providing immediate relief for individuals with asthma or seasonal allergies.

A modern, whisper-quiet climate control system is an attractive, premium feature for prospective homebuyers in the area. It serves as an indicator that the home’s primary mechanical infrastructure has been maintained and updated to modern energy standards.

Custom Air Conditioning Options Across the Greater Massachusetts Area

No two homes are exactly the same, and neither are their climate control requirements. From classic multi-family homes and historic triple-deckers to modern, open-concept layouts, we supply, size, and install the perfect equipment to match your property’s structural and cooling needs.

Our core installation solutions include:

  • Central Air Systems: The standard choice for whole-home comfort, utilizing existing or newly installed ductwork to deliver crisp air uniformly to every floor.
  • Ductless Mini-Split Systems: Ideal for homes lacking existing vents or for older properties where bulky, rigid ductwork cannot be accommodated without significant renovations. They allow for customized, room-by-room temperature control.
  • Air-Source Heat Pumps: An eco-conscious alternative that provides highly effective cooling during the hot months and functions as a highly capable heater during the cooler, transitional seasons.

Our Detailed Installation Approach for Middlesex County

An efficient, long-lasting installation requires technical precision and attention to the unique layout of your living space. Our technicians do not simply drop in a new unit; we take the time to perform a thorough site evaluation.

  1. Heat Load Calculation: We measure your property’s square footage, check window orientation, and inspect insulation levels to determine the exact British Thermal Unit (BTU) capacity required.
  2. Equipment Selection: We help you select the right model and SEER rating that aligns with your household budget and long-term energy-saving goals.
  3. Precision Installation: Our trained technicians carry out the installation, ensuring that electrical connections, line sets, and drainage systems are set up cleanly and securely.
  4. System Calibration: We test the airflow, check refrigerant pressures, and calibrate the thermostat to guarantee optimal efficiency right from day one.

What is the best cooling system for older homes in Bedford, MA?

For historic Bedford homes without existing ductwork, ductless mini-split systems are often the ideal choice. They provide powerful, zoned cooling without the need for invasive construction. However, if your home already has a forced-air system, a high-efficiency AC condenser or a central heat pump can be integrated seamlessly into your current setup.

How long does an AC installation take in Bedford, MA?

A standard central air conditioning installation typically takes between 1 to 3 days depending on the complexity of the project. Meanwhile, ductless mini-split systems can often be installed in a single day. Our team works quickly to minimize disruption to your home while ensuring a high-quality, safe setup.

What equipment is included in a full AC installation?

A standard installation typically includes an outdoor AC condenser or heat pump, an indoor evaporator coil, and an air handler. We also evaluate your secondary components, such as thermostats and condensate drains, to ensure the entire system operates at peak efficiency. For commercial properties, we also offer specialized Rooftop Units (RTU) and packaged HVAC units.
